Description from the seller

Very good impression on ivory paper.

'Virgin and Child with a dragonfly'; sitting on a grassy bench, with St Joseph asleep on the left and a large winged insect in the right foreground. c.1495
Engraving

Curator's comments
This print is traditionally known as the 'Virgin and Child with a dragonfly', but an inspection of the insect represented suggests an amalgamation of the long slim body of a dragonfly, combined with the wings of a butterfly and the long antennae of a grasshopper. Dragonflies have shorter antennae and different shaped-wings.
